Hello everyone. I watched a video that said the thermal pad thickness on Hybrid is different than the air cool version. I plan to repaste the card and replace the thermal pad. Does anyone know the thickness of the thermal pad used in the FTW3 Hybrid version?

Since I just answered a similar question from a customer a short while ago, these are the dimensions of the thermal pads for the HYBRID Kit/HYBRID cards for 3080, 3080 Ti, and 3090: VRM Heatsink (near I/O) - - 1pcs - 80mm x 4.5mm x 2.25mm
- 1pcs - 75mm x 11mm x 0.75mm
VRM Heatsink (by fan) - - 1pcs - 106mm x 5mm x 2.25mm
- 1pcs - 105mm x 11mm x 0.75mm
VRAM Heatsink (below pump) - - 1pcs - 37.5mm x 12mm x 2.25mm
- 2pcs - 49mm x 13mm x 2.25mm
- 1pcs - 13mm x 13mm x 2.25mm
